Support mulit-value type hints (eg. @TypeHint=String[]) -------------------------------------------------------
Key: SLING-533 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SLING-533 Project: Sling Issue Type: New Feature Components: Servlets Post Reporter: Alexander Klimetschek As discussed in SLING-522, when posting a single value to a property that should be multi-valued, an extension to the @TypeHint is needed that allows the explicit definition of a multi-value type. For example, for Strings this would be @TypeHint=String[]. Based on a quick look at the code, it should happen in o.a.s.servlets.post.impl.helper.SlingPropertyValueHandler.setPropertyAsIs().
